HEREFORD and Worcester Fire Service are reminding people to not leave Christmas tree lights on overnight, and ensure they are fire safe, by tweeting a shocking video.
As Worcestershire residents put up trees and decorations in their homes, the service want people to check their lights are safe. The video tweeted by the HWFire account was released by the Fire Kills Campaign and shows how a Christmas tree can become a fireball in a just a few seconds.
It is advised to check lights are in a good condition, to always turn them off before going to bed, and to ensure candles do not go anywhere near Christmas trees or other decorations.
